Admin Officer
Moore ConcreteBallymena, Antrim
We are currently seeking a motivated and efficient Admin Officer to join our Admin Team on a temporary basis. This is a fantastic opportunity for someone looking to contribute their skills in a supportive and fast-paced environment. In this role you will work closely with the Admin & Finance team to manage a high-volume purchase ledger, ensure all financial records are up to date and maintained to the highest standards. The successful candidate will report to the Admin Manager and work as part of the wider Admin team.
Hours of work:
Standard hours are Monday – Friday, 08:00 – 17:00 (40hrs) per week.
Responsibilities (list not exhaustive):
Answering telephone promptly, directing calls to the appropriate personnel and responding and directing emails as necessary in a professional manner.
Supplier invoice coding to nominal ledger.
Complete Month end Credit Card reconciliation.
Raise Purchase Orders (PO’s) for other departments as required.
RHI Submission.
Sage Payroll Monthly and Weekly
Sales invoicing / Lodgements – providing holiday cover. Cover for other members of the admin team including reception cover for holidays, periods of sickness and other absence when required.
Any other duties, within reason and capability, as agreed through consultation with management.
Essential Criteria:
Proven experience in an administrative position, particularly within finance or office management environment.
Ability to manage a high-volume purchase ledger, including processing invoices, reconciling accounts and maintaining accurate records.
High level of accuracy and attention to detail, especially when dealing with financial data and documents.
Strong organisational skills with the ability to manage multiple tasks and prioritise effectively.
Excellent written and verbal communication skills.
Proficient in using Microsoft Office (particularly Excel and Word) and experience with financial software or accounting systems.
Desirable Criteria:
Previous experience in a similar industry or sector.
Familiarity with accounting software.
Understanding of relevant compliance and regulatory requirements within administrative and financial domain.
Company Benefits:
30 days holidays (including stats)
Company Performance Related pay (PRP) scheme
Private Healthcare scheme
Company sick pay scheme
Employee Referral scheme
AXA Insurance discount
Cycle to work scheme
Pension scheme
Life insurance policy
